Learning To Find Topic Experts In Twitter Via Different Relations, Wei Wei, Gao Cong, Chunyan Miao, Feida Zhu, Guohui Li Mar 2016

Learning To Find Topic Experts In Twitter Via Different Relations, Wei Wei, Gao Cong, Chunyan Miao, Feida Zhu, Guohui Li

Research Collection School Of Computing and Information Systems

Expert finding has become a hot topic along with the flourishing of social networks, such as micro-blogging services like Twitter. Finding experts in Twitter is an important problem because tweets from experts are valuable sources that carry rich information (e.g., trends) in various domains. However, previous methods cannot be directly applied to Twitter expert finding problem. Recently, several attempts use the relations among users and Twitter Lists for expert finding. Nevertheless, these approaches only partially utilize such relations.
